Hi all just finished my second bruiser tried something different this time colour wise I did my first box art so wanted something different ,this truck came from the states and has airtronics servos I've switched the wires round on the connectors so they will fit a futaba or acom receiver ,a lot of hours went into this one enjoy the photos ,still not sure if I'm going to put decals on it ,it looks quite nice without either way these are stunning trucks!!!!!!
